PIKI & CO
Description:
Piki & Co aims to enable every child to thrive in any social or cultural environment. To achieve this, the start-up designs and produces new hybrid games that aim to develop psychosocial skills and introduce children to healthy and intelligent digital practices.
Drawing on the latest innovations in human sciences, Piki & Co is committed to developing the skills essential for thriving in society. These include the ability to use digital technologies effectively and intelligently, as well as the psychosocial skills that form the foundation of good mental health, resilience and harmonious social and professional integration. Thanks to these hybrid digital and paper games, designed and produced in collaboration with French public research organisations, Piki & Co has established itself as a key player in the fight against digital illiteracy, anxiety, depression and risky behaviour. Its ambition is to enable everyone to flourish in any social or cultural environment.
